The market has seen a lot of growth in recent years, because of the increasing demand for seamless connectivity and the adoption of wireless devices. Wireless repeaters, also known as range extenders or signal boosters, are devices that amplify and retransmit wireless signals to extend the coverage area of a wireless network. These devices help eliminate dead zones and improve the performance of wireless networks in homes, offices, and public spaces. The market is seeing rapid advancements in technology, as players introduce smart repeaters with features such as automatic configuration, multi-band support, and compatibility with different wireless standards.
Market Dynamics:
The increasing adoption of smart devices is creating a need for uninterrupted wireless connectivity, which, in turn, is creating a lot of demand for wireless repeaters. The proliferation of smartphones, tablets, and IoT devices has led to a surge in the number of connected devices per household and enterprise, necessitating the use of wireless repeaters to ensure seamless coverage. However, the potential for signal interference in dense urban areas may limit growth. Looking at the future, manufacturers should focus on technological advancements such as the integration of artificial intelligence and the development of mesh network systems.
